Essay on Some Fact About The Prolific Theories of Bone...
Today, there is an enormous amount of understanding of the anatomy of bone formation than it was
available to Duhamel du Monceau and John Hunter when they made the then prolific theories of bone
growth anatomy. Duhamel proved, in 1742, that the bone is first formed in the periosteum and grows
in superposing layers. Hunter, through his experiments showed that bone grows in length by
juxtaposing layers and the medullary cavity (Trabecular bone) grows by resorption of inner layers of
bone. He also showed that the ends of the bones show remodeling via cycles of bone formation and
resorption. Duhamel du Monceau used madder dye, an extract of the root of Rubia tincterium tree, in a
staining technique that enabled him to show that bones ... Show more content on Helpwriting.net ...
Duhamel formulated experiments to study how bone grows, based on the analogy of a possible
similarity between the healing of bone fractures and the repair of broken trees. He wrapped silver wire
loops sub periosteally around the cortex of young pigeons and noticed that the coil came to lie closer
to the bone marrow cavity as growth continued. Duhamel used quite similar mechanical techniques for
determining the circumference of the limb of a tree by wrapping an iron wire around it. Some years
later, after sawing down the tree, he found that the hardened portion of the limb had not increased in
size. Therefore Duhamel was able to observe the periosteal growth of bones based on the analogy of
tree growth.
To study the longitudinal growth of a long bone, Duhamel inserted needles at equal intervals into the
femur of a newly hatched chick. Dissection of the femur of the chick, fifteen days later, revealed the
impressions made by the needles to be separated by various intervals, smallest nearest the trabecular
region and largest nearest the cortical bone because hardening begins in the trabecular of the bone and
gradually proceeds towards the cortical bone. This proved that the different portions of the bone do
not all grow equally but the trabecular bone grow more than the cortical bone. This phenomenon is
now known as longitudinal bone growth.

Metaphors In Sidney s Sonnet 31
Sonnet 31 is an attempt to capture the sorrow and desolation experienced in heartache, through the
focal symbol of the poem, the moon. This acts as a metaphor for the narrator s deteriorated mental
state, evoking sympathy in the reader. Sidney s sonnet offers us an insight into the narrator s anguish,
brought into the reader s mind through his choice of form, rhyme and meter. Sonnet 31 forms a part of
Sidney s collection Astrophil and Stella, a sequence of 108 sonnets and 11 songs, telling the story of
the narrator Astrophil, chasing after his unrequited lover Stella. It has been said the sonnet sequence is
partly autobiographical; many believe it is based upon Sidney s own feelings for Lady Penelope Rich.
The name Astrophil translates to star crossed lover and Stella means star, the continuation of this
theme provides a route for all the sonnets to follow, Sonnet 31 being no exception as the reader
witnesses our narrator finding solace in the moon.
As a reader we become instantly aware of the metaphorical qualities the moon holds. The poem begins
With how sad steps, Oh Moon, thou climb st the skies, the pathetic fallacy here giving direction to the
rest of the poem. The notion of the moon coming up signifies a transition from day to night, light to
dark, perhaps revealing the movement of Astrophil s mental state, from one of peace to one of
frustration and confusion. Sad steps (l.1) further exposes this idea as the personification of the moon
becomes noticeable.

The Effects Of Housing Prices On Household s Consumption
2 Literature Review
Housing is always regarded as a main fortune of family. Thus the changes of housing price will affect
household s consumption a lot (Duli et al.,2010). Theoretically, the rise of housing price can boost
the households spending by wealth effect and collateral effect , it also can constrain consumer
spending by liquidity restrain effect or substitute effect . The rise of housing price will raise family s
current fortune or improve the collateral scale which will enhance family s borrowing capacity
(Aoki,2002) and promote households consumption (Iacoviello,2004, Lindner,2014). But, on the
other hand, for those non owned housing families, they are forced to pay more rent or to save more
due to the rise of housing ... Show more content on Helpwriting.net ...
In addition, more households report they would cut back consumption as a direct response to house
price falls than to house price rise (Mastrogiacomo, M., et al,2006, Gathergood,2012). Relaxations
of credit constraints are more likely explains for the observed correlation between wealth and
consumption (Atalay, Whelan et al.,2014). some scholars suggest liberate finacial constraint to
enhance the average consumption to income ratio (Aron, Duca et al.,2012, Atalay, Whelan et al.,
2013). Gathergood, J. (2012) condemned the borrowing constraint which results the cut of household
consumption. there was no housing wealth effect before credit market liberalization in the US and the
UK (Muellbauer,2008). The interaction between housing prices and household borrowing was
substantially weaker before the financial deregulation in Finnish (Oikarinen,2009).
Some scholars show their doubts to the wealth effect . Phang, S.Y. (2004) finds no evidence that house
price increases have produced either wealth or collateral enhancement effects on aggregate
consumption because housing is regarded as a kind of uncertain and risky asset which eventually
constrain consumption whether the anticipation to housing price is rise or fall. Once we control for the
endogeneity bias resulting from the correlation between housing wealth

Factors That Affect Our Soil Quality And Increase Som Is...
From a practical point of view, anionic polyacrylamide (PAM) has been commonly used as a soil
conditioner to reduce erosion by clay flocculation and binding particles and stabilizing the outer
aggregate surfaces. Moreover, PAM is highly resistant to microbial degradation, with a decomposition
rate of ∼10% yr 1, which has led to its efficient use as a soil conditioner for long periods. Wu et al.
(2012) revealed that PAM showed a minor effect on 14C allocation in plant parts and soil in a short
term 14C labeling study. Except the observations of PAM biotransformation, little information is
available on the PAM efficiency on the microbial activity in soils. In contrast, the agronomic benefits
of biochar (BC) application to improve soil quality and increase SOM is growing. Applying BC
improves the physicochemical properties of soil and maintains C and N sources, owing to a
pronounced increase in plant growth and yield. Moreover, wood biochar decreased the soil bulk
density and enlarged diameter of aggregates, thereby reducing soil loss. However, little is known
about the effect of BC on soil microbial populations and activities. BC or PAM showed minor effect
on the decomposition of SOM based on CO2 evolution because of the stability of these conditioners.
A high portion of 14C maize residues were stabilized in the soil after adding BC and PAM as the
binders by the occlusion of labile residue C into aggregates. Understanding the short term dynamics of
C caused by PAM or BC is
